In modern intelligence operations, the digital arena is a contested space where adversaries blend military targets with civilian infrastructure, complicating decisions about proportionality. Proportionality requires that the anticipated security benefits from any disruption of digital infrastructure exceed the harm inflicted on civilians and civilian interests. To navigate this balance, agencies increasingly adopt layered assessments that quantify risk, potential collateral damage, and the likelihood of unintended consequences. Such processes rely on transparent criteria, standardized impact scales, and independent oversight to reduce bias. Importantly, proportionality is not a static rule but a dynamic principle that must adapt to evolving technologies, changing civilian dependencies, and the diverse contexts of conflict. Engagement with international norms is essential to legitimacy.
A core strategy is the delineation of proportionality frontiers that separate legitimate intelligence objectives from indiscriminate disruption. Agencies map critical civilian services—healthcare, finance, energy, communications—and identify collateral damage thresholds, below which operations would be unacceptable. This involves modeling how cyber operations propagate through networks, assessing amplification effects, and forecasting secondary harms such as outages, privacy violations, or economic disruption. The process integrates legal counsel, ethics boards, and technologists to translate abstract principles into actionable safeguards. Additionally, decision-makers must consider non-kinetic alternatives, such as information operations or targeted access restrictions, that can yield intelligence gains without broad collateral costs. Continuous review is necessary as conditions shift. Substantial transparency remains a challenge.
Integrating legal, ethical, and technical safeguards in practice
Proportionality in cyber operations demands a calibrated approach to risk that accounts for both probability and consequence. Decision-makers should require a defensible rationale for targeting digital infrastructure used by civilians, backing assessments with data, simulations, and historical analogues. Safeguards include limiting the scope of intrusions, constraining the duration of effects, and ensuring reversible actions whenever possible. Accountability mechanisms should trace decisions to specific guidelines and responsible personnel, with after-action reviews that identify what worked and what did not. International cooperation can reinforce norms against excessive disruption, while domestic oversight bodies provide civilian voices in high-stakes calculations. Ultimately, proportionality rests on disciplined restraint and sound judgment, not merely technical capability.

To operationalize proportionality, experts advocate a structured decision framework that guides analysts from threat detection to post-operation evaluation. The framework emphasizes three pillars: legal compliance, proportional harm assessment, and civilian resilience planning. Legal compliance confirms that actions align with domestic statutes and international humanitarian law. Proportional harm assessment estimates direct and indirect effects on civilians, emphasizing privacy, data protection, and the continuity of essential services. Civilian resilience planning contemplates rapid restoration of services, redundancy measures, and communication with affected communities to mitigate harm. Together, these pillars foster a culture of precaution, where even marginal gains from disruption are weighed against long-term legitimacy and the potential to escalate conflict dynamics. Continuous training reinforces these practices.
Practical tools that translate principles into practice
Beyond theory, proportionality requires concrete technical controls that limit collateral damage in cyberspace. Red team exercises, red-teaming of targets, and adversary emulation help reveal hidden pathways by which civilian systems might be inadvertently affected. Operators can deploy safeguards such as fail-safe abort mechanisms, granular targeting, and real-time monitoring to halt actions before unacceptable harm occurs. Privacy-preserving data handling ensures that intelligence collected during operations does not unnecessarily intrude on civilian rights. In parallel, mission planners should diversify toolkits to avoid overreliance on disruptive techniques, incorporating passive intelligence gathering and non-damaging capabilities when feasible. The objective is to maintain credibility while constraining exposure to civilian harm.

Another practical measure is the integration of civilian impact dashboards that quantify ongoing risks in real time. These dashboards synthesize data on service outages, user disruption, and privacy exposure, enabling operators to visualize the human costs of their actions. Regular, independent audits assess whether the operation adheres to stated proportionality criteria and whether any deviations are justified or corrected. These audits should include cross-border perspectives to foster shared norms and reduce the risk of unilateral escalation. Moreover, engagement with civil society and industry stakeholders can provide valuable insights into unintended consequences and help design more resilient digital ecosystems. The goal is enduring legitimacy, not short-term tactical advantage.

Civilian-centered risk assessment frameworks prioritize human impact alongside technical feasibility. Analysts evaluate how disruptions ripple through healthcare networks, financial systems, transportation grids, and education platforms. They also consider vulnerable populations, such as the elderly, the poor, or individuals relying on critical assistive technologies. By foregrounding civilian impact, operators are encouraged to pursue alternatives that minimize harm while preserving intelligence value. This approach requires robust data governance to prevent abuse and ensure that civilian privacy is protected even when monitoring for operational risk. When civilian well-being is respected, proportionality gains legitimacy and public trust that can deter indiscriminate use of cyber power.
The role of international law remains central to proportionality in the digital age. Treaties, customary norms, and bilateral agreements provide shared reference points for what constitutes acceptable disruption. Compliance involves documenting evidence of proportional harm assessments, the inviolability of civilian infrastructure, and the necessity of the measure relative to the threat. States can also develop confidence-building measures, such as transparency over suspected operations, rapid notification to affected parties, and joint evaluations after incidents. While perfect consensus is unlikely, converging interpretations of proportionality help reduce miscalculations and the risk of escalation, reinforcing a stable strategic environment. Failing to align with norms undermines legitimacy and invites retaliation.

Resilience planning for civilian infrastructure is a cornerstone of proportionality. Operators design systems with redundancy, rapid recovery protocols, and continuity-of-service guarantees to blunt the impact of any targeted disruption. Such resilience reduces the temptation to overreact or pursue aggressive intrusion methods, since civilian systems are better prepared to withstand shocks. Engagement with private sector partners further strengthens this resilience, as many critical infrastructures rely on commercial networks and cloud providers. Sharing best practices for incident response, threat intelligence, and risk mitigation creates a more predictable environment. Proportionality is reinforced when civilians experience less disruption and the state maintains credible security postures that do not rely on breadth over precision.
In parallel, risk communication with the public is a vital yet delicate element. Governments should provide measured explanations of the intent behind intelligence operations, while carefully guarding sensitive methods. Transparent communication helps depersonalize cyber actions and reduce fear or misinformation within the population. It also invites external scrutiny and feedback, which can improve practices. However, authorities must balance openness with the need to protect sources, methods, and ongoing investigations. A mature approach to risk communication strengthens legitimacy, promotes accountability, and demonstrates a commitment to minimizing harm to civilians even when conducting intelligence work in the digital domain.
Independent oversight plays a pivotal role in maintaining proportionality between security aims and civilian harm. Legislative bodies, judicial reviews, and independent commissions can evaluate whether targeting choices meet proportionality standards and whether alternatives were adequately explored. These bodies should have access to operation dossiers, impact analyses, and after-action reports to assess whether the decision-making process remained within ethical and legal boundaries. Public reporting, while cautious about sensitive specifics, helps cultivate trust and deter abuses. The existence of robust accountability mechanisms signals that governments accept scrutiny and are committed to responsible cyber operations that protect civilian rights as well as national interests.
Finally, continuous learning is essential to sustain proportionality over time. Agencies should institutionalize debriefs, scenario planning, and cross-training with civilian operators to understand how disruptions affect everyday life. Lessons learned from near-misses and past incidents should feed updates to guidelines, training curricula, and technical safeguards. By embedding proportionality into organizational culture, states can adapt to emerging technologies without compromising civilian safety. The enduring challenge is to harmonize strategic objectives with a commitment to minimize harm, ensuring that intelligence work gains legitimacy and legitimacy, in turn, facilitates more responsible security policies.
